Simulators are tools developed to increase the level of content abstraction. They have been of great importance in the courses of computer science for the teaching of contents of disciplines that deal with the hardware, considered as complex in terms of learning. In the context of Organization and Computer Architecture several simulators have been and continue to be developed, however, do not present integration with the study material (book). This work presents a simulator of the architecture of the MIPS processor that aims to allow greater integration between the study material and the tools to support learning. For this, the developed simulator recognizes, through augmented reality, the figures the figures in Patterson and Hennessy's book "Computer Organization and Design", 3ed and recreates them as interactive models with which it is possible to interact to facilitate learning by obtaining information and visualization of the internal workings of MIPS. A methodology of use based on gamification is also proposed. A validation was performed in which it was verified that the simulator is able to promote improvement in students' performance. In addition, the validation participants considered it very useful to assist in the learning of OCA, felt that they had learned a lot using it and considered it important to include RA and gamification to stimulate learning
